Left Vacant To Dust Like Useless Property Poem by Lawrence S. Pertillar

Left Vacant To Dust Like Useless Property



Minds burned out.
Thoughts displaced.
Those who fell asleep,
Awakened...
To find themselves,
Crawling on their knees.
Not remembering their own names.
OR who it was their pretensions should pleased.

Something happened overnight!
Could this be an infectious new designer disease?
To market after hyping minds to incite.

Something created in a laboratory...
And backfiring in a way,
That accidently misplaces an effective opportunity.
To have those who had once do the suppressing...
Witnessed in a mindlessness,
And left with no thoughts to express.
Is not as surprising as some might expect.

Poisonous minds...
Over time reflect this!

And left vacant to dust like useless property.
Could be the revelation on the horizon,
Those 'meek' of the Earth shall see?
